Welcome to the Documentation for the Deep Learning Specialization. This guide provides an overview of the courses, resources, and community support available to help you master the field of deep learning.
Course Overview
The Deep Learning Specialization is a series of courses designed to teach you the fundamentals of deep learning and neural networks. Whether you are a beginner or an experienced machine learning professional, these courses will equip you with the knowledge and skills needed to build and deploy deep learning models.
Course 1: Neural Networks and Deep Learning
- Learn about the structure and function of neural networks, and how they can be used to solve complex problems.
- Read more about Course 1
Course 2: Improving Deep Neural Networks
- Explore advanced techniques for training and optimizing neural networks, including regularization, optimization algorithms, and performance metrics.
- Read more about Course 2
Course 3: Structuring Machine Learning Projects
- Understand how to design and implement effective machine learning projects, from problem definition to model evaluation.
- Read more about Course 3
Course 4: Convolutional Neural Networks
- Learn how to apply convolutional neural networks to image recognition tasks, and understand the principles behind their design.
- Read more about Course 4
Course 5: Sequence Models
- Discover how to use recurrent neural networks and sequence models for tasks such as language processing and time series analysis.
- Read more about Course 5
Learning Resources
In addition to the courses, we offer a variety of learning resources to help you deepen your understanding of deep learning:
Tutorials: Step-by-step guides on implementing deep learning models in popular frameworks such as TensorFlow and PyTorch.
Research Papers: Access to a curated list of seminal research papers in the field of deep learning.
Community Support
Join our active community of learners and practitioners to connect with others, share knowledge, and get help with your deep learning projects.
Forums: Participate in discussions, ask questions, and share your insights with fellow learners.
Meetups: Attend local meetups and workshops to network with other deep learning enthusiasts.
By following these resources and engaging with our community, you will be well on your way to becoming an expert in deep learning.
Next Steps
- Start by enrolling in the first course in the Deep Learning Specialization.
- Engage with our community to share your progress and receive feedback.
- Keep exploring the latest research and tutorials to deepen your knowledge.
Welcome to the exciting world of deep learning!